Resolution declared adopted. <br />Mayor Blesener opened Che Public Hea~•ing to consider a Planned Unit <br />Development Permit allowing indoor sales and display of small <br />motorcycles, ATVs, and scooters as well as a Conditional Use Permit <br />allowing a retail motor vehicle sales license (indoor only) for All <br />American Recreation at 2940 Rice Street. The City Planner and the <br />Planning Commission recommended approval subject Co compliance <br />with the recommendations of the City Planner as outlined in his June 5"' <br />report, that there be no service center for these vehicles at this location, <br />there is no test driving of these vehicles at this location, and the size of the <br />vehicles is limited to 500 cc's. <br />Jerry Schiltz, All American Recreation, appeared before the Council and <br />indicated that he was in agreement with the recommendations of the City <br />Planner and Planning Commission. Schiltz asked if All American would <br />be allowed Co uncrate the vehicles at 2940 Rice StreeC and conduct dealer <br />prep/assembly. <br />Blesener asked All American's plans if sales go well. Schiltz responded <br />that All American would then return Co Che City and ask for the <br />appropriate Amendment to the PUD Permit. <br />Blesener noted some discussion at the Planning Commission meeting that <br />perhaps this was not the type of use the City was looking for in this <br />redevelopment area.
